Here's the number that makes this one stand out: current rent is $1,000 a month, which pencils out to $12,000 a year in gross rental income on a $79,900 asking price. That works out to a gross rent multiplier of about 6.7 - squarely in the range investors typically target for a solid-performing rental - and a great starting point for anyone building a rental portfolio or looking to add a low-cost, income-producing property to their lineup. The seller currently covers utilities, so incoming owners should factor that into their operating numbers, but even accounting for that, this is a rare combination: an occupied, income-producing property at an entry-level price point in a market where replacement cost alone would run well above the list price.
